L'Île de Philae: Le Nord-Est Africain" is a captivating photograph taken by the renowned French photographer Jules Gervais-Courtellemont in 1914. The image is a stunning representation of the ancient Philae Temple, located on the eponymous island in the Nile River in Egypt. The photograph transports us back in time to the early 20th century, showcasing the temple complex as it was before the construction of the Aswan High Dam in the 1960s, which led to the relocation of the temple to Agilkia Island. The Philae Temple, dedicated to the goddess Isis, is a remarkable archaeological site that has captivated scholars and travelers for centuries. The temple complex, adorned with intricate carvings and hieroglyphics, is a testament to the rich history and religious traditions of ancient Egypt.
